Customer Rating: Summary: What could be easier and more convenient? Comment: These Blend-N-Go cups are awesome. I make a breakfast drink every morning and it is so nice to just pop the ingredients into the cup and put the blade, gasket and base on and blend away. You have to clean the aforementioned parts of the blender but you don't have to clean a big 40-ounce blender jar every time you make a drink. Just pop your blend-n-go cup in the dishwasher and you're ready to go. These are pretty good quality with a large heavy plastic straw and a strong acrylic/plastic cup. Enjoy! I love it. It is a sturdy double-walled plastic that has a substantial but not overly heavy feel. It's easy to clean, and if the straw is too annoying to clean or gets lost a person could easily just buy a bag of disposable straws to use. I wish I had had this when I was pregnant. I would have made fruit & yogurt smoothies every single day. Instead of every other day, heh. I agree with a previous poster that it really seems as if the blend is better and easier with this container than with the large container that comes with the blender. My theory is that it's because there are no "corners" that are out of reach of the blades. (A tip for anyone who ever has a problem with a rubber gasket leaking, try rubbing it lightly with oil. I haven't had this particular problem with this cup, but at one point I had a hard time getting a seal tight enough without resorting to oil). Choosing Appliance -> Energy-Efficient Refrigerators The EnergyGuide label on new refrigerators will tell you how much electricity in kilowatt-hours (kWh) a particular model uses in one year. The smaller the number, the less energy the refrigerator uses and the less it will cost you to operate. In addition to the EnergyGuide label, don't forget to look for the Energy Star label. A new refrigerator with an Energy Star label will save you between $35 and $70 a year compared to the models designed 15 years ago. This adds up to between $525 and $1,050 during the average 15-year life of the unit.
